Description

Iminodibenzyl CAS NO 494-19-9 is a versatile organic compound and a key structural motif in medicinal chemistry. This heterocyclic amine serves as a crucial intermediate in the synthesis of a wide range of pharmacologically active molecules. It is primarily sought after by research institutions and manufacturers in the pharmaceutical and fine chemical industries. Its unique fused ring system makes it a valuable building block for developing new therapeutic agents.

Application

  • Pharmaceutical Intermediate: Core building block for the synthesis of tricyclic antidepressants (TCAs) and other psychoactive drugs.
  • Agrochemical Research: Used in the development of novel herbicides and pesticides due to its heterocyclic structure.
  • Material Science: Serves as a precursor for specialty polymers and advanced organic materials.
  • Chemical Synthesis: Acts as a versatile intermediate in organic synthesis for creating complex nitrogen-containing compounds.

Basic Information

Product Name Iminodibenzyl
CAS No. 494-19-9
Molecular Formula C14H13N
Molecular Weight 195.26 g/mol
Synonyms 10,11-Dihydro-5H-dibenzo[b,f]azepine; 5H-Dibenzo[b,f]azepine, 10,11-dihydro-; Dibenzazepine; Iminodibenzyl; 10,11-Dihydrodibenz[b,f]azepine; NSC 6175; AI3-00513
EINECS 207-795-7

Specification

Item Specification
Appearance White to off-white crystalline powder
Identification (IR) Conforms to reference spectrum
Purity (HPLC) ≥ 98.0%
Melting Point 105 - 108 °C
Loss on Drying ≤ 0.5%
Residue on Ignition ≤ 0.1%
Heavy Metals (as Pb) ≤ 20 ppm
